100 objects of italian design La Triennale di Milano

Italian Design The Milan Triennale is an Italian State institution which, together with the Municipality of Milan and the Lombardy Region, is charged with preserving and promoting Italian Design as well as carrying out research in framework programs focusing on town-planning, architecture, handicrafts, industrial production, fashion, new media, etc. In its long history, the Milan Triennale has always followed developments in the field of applied arts; from the thirties to the post-war years, during the reconstruction years and the country's economic miracle and later during the economic and energy crisis of the seventies. The incomparable Milan Furniture Fair (a.k.a. Salone Internazionale del Mobile) is held each spring in, yes, Milan. Covering a total area of 462,000 square meters and hosting 1,900 exhibitors, including 240 from countries outside of Italy, the fair is widely considered the best and biggest show in the design calendar for the year. The Official Point of View is a volume dedicated uniquely to the fair, to not only offering an exhaustive photographic record of the event but also a new and original point of view on the exhibition.
